Jiu Feng Cemetery Twelfth Five-Year Cemetery Ningbo Jiu Feng Cemetery,

It is a legally operated permanent cemetery approved by the civil affairs department. The park is located at the foot of the famous mountain in Yinzhou, and the treasure building in the east of Ningbo is in the same Olympics. It is only 14 km away from the center of Ningbo, with convenient transportation. The whole park is backed by the main peak of Jiufeng Mountain, hence the name of Jiufeng Cemetery. Jiu Feng cemetery has a long history and has always been a treasure trove for burying sages. The tombs of famous historical figures, such as Justice Yu Yonglin of the Ming Dynasty and Governor Haan Lee of the Qing Dynasty, are located here.

Address: Tongao Village, Bao Zhuang, Wuxiang Town, Yinzhou District
